Jonathan Nieder [Sun, 12 Aug 2012 20:43:50 +0000 (13:43 -0700)]
Clarifications to symbols and shlibs policy
subject/verb agreement: s/provide/provides/
Packages with libraries or binaries linking to a shared library must
use symbols or shlibs files to compute their dependencies. Packages
that dlopen() a shared library should do so as well, but since that
is not typical practice and the tools to do that don't exist, it is
not made a policy "must" yet.
The minimal version for a symbol can be bumped after the version of
the package in which the symbol was introduced.
Add a footnote explaining why shlibs files cannot be used for
libraries with unusual sonames.
The shlibs file for a library udeb goes in the corresponding deb.
The library deb corresponding to a udeb is supposed to provide a
shlibs file, rather than consuming (using) one.
Add "for example" when talking about dpkg-shlibdeps -T. This is
just an illustration and not meant to be normative.
If a library is used both directly and indirectly, the direct
dependency still needs to be declared.
Backward-compatibility is defined in terms of what reasonable
programs and libraries need.
In the normal case, symbols files go in dpkg's admindir as package
control files.
wording fix: "dependency on" avoids some of the ambiguity in
"dependency of".

Charles Plessy [Sat, 7 Jan 2012 06:00:30 +0000 (15:00 +0900)]
Document VCS fields
Uses Developers's Reference §6.2.5 for inspiration.
Closes: #654958
[jrnieder@gmail.com:
- declared repositories should be publicly accessible
- Vcs-Browser should point to a webapp
- Vcs-<system> should use the version control system's conventional syntax
- if multiple branches are used for packaging (e.g., "stable",
"testing", "sid"), any one of them will do
- for Vcs-Git, "-b <branch>" can be omitted when the intended branch is the
default branch
- list some Vcs-<foo> fields by name in the lists in §5.2 and §5.4
- declared repositories track development of the Debian source
package, not just the upstream code
- Vcs-Browser can be a web interface using any protocol (e.g., HTTPS
is fine)
- picking a good branch is optional
Thanks to Russ Allbery for several improvements to the text.]

Russ Allbery [Sat, 17 Mar 2012 17:41:41 +0000 (10:41 -0700)]
Substantial revision to the new symbols draft
Pull out lots of information that's shared between symbols and shlibs
into new sections directly under shared library dependencies. Make
both symbols and shlibs subsections of that section. Flesh out the
documentation of how to choose between symbols and shlibs and what the
differences in the systems are.
Document that C++ libraries may be better off with shlibs and don't
deprecate shlibs quite as much.
Move the information on how to determine the shared library soversion
to the runtime shared library section where it's now primarily used,
and reference it in the shlibs section.
